Output df7f1ef6dd873db22259c0e971b4df87113cde31cf3c8e7301a70b6d4c156e1a:29

value
103154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 484e17272631c3bf33655b1775abd635a45a1014 OP_EQUAL
address
38HL8B5KRyQn1XcGsUiS4gT2dhgy81N2qS
transaction
df7f1ef6dd873db22259c0e971b4df87113cde31cf3c8e7301a70b6d4c156e1a
spent
true